The Art Of Clean Up
In the wake of the two bestsellers TIDYING UP ART and TIDING UP MORE ART, Ursus Wehrli is now going to ultimately save the entire world through expanding his brilliant idea: ranging from things such as a Christmas tree looming overt the subway, to a soccer team, the beach and the parking lot, nothing is safe from his tidying touch. When coming clean, there is no excuse for tidying up art – thereafter things will never be the same.

TIDYING UP ART, SERIES 1 AND 2
TIDYING UP ART is a book for prominent and not-so-prominent people, for art enthusiasts, art-haters and aesthetes as well as the only proper therapy for frustrated art critics. TIDYING UP ART constitutes a playfully absurd solution toward at least providing some clarity where it makes the least sense! Tidying up is not art, but TIDYING UP ART is indeed.
